Оценка эффективности метода расширения наборов данных на основе глубокого обучения с подкреплением
Аннотация
Дата поступления статьи: 17.12.2024В статье представлены результаты численного эксперимента по сравнению точности нейросетевого распознавания объектов на изображениях с применением различных типов расширения наборов данных. Описывается необходимость в расширении наборов данных с применением адаптивных подходов, с целью минимизации использования преобразований изображений, которые могут снижать точность распознавания объектов. Автор рассматривает такие подходы к расширению наборов данных как рандомная и автоматическая аугментации так как они являются распространенными, а также разработанный метод адаптивного рас-ширения наборов данных при помощи алгоритма глубокого обучения с подкреплением. Приведены алгоритмы работы каждого из подходов их преимущества и недостатки методов. Описывается работа и основные параметры разработанного метода расширения набора данных при помощи алгоритма глубокого обучения с подкреплением (Deep-Q-Network), с точки зрения алгоритма и основного модуля программного комплекса. Уделяется внимание к одному из подходов машинного обучения, а именно обучению с подкреплением. Описывается применение нейронной сети для аппроксимации Q-функции и ее обновления в процессе обучения, в основе которого лежит разрабатываемый метод. Результаты экспериментов показывают преимущество использования расширения наборов данных при помощи алгоритма обучения с подкреплением на примере модели классификации Squeezenet v1.1. Сравнение точности распознавания с использованием методов расширения наборов данных проводилось с применением одинаковых параметров нейросетевого классификатора с применением и без применения предобученных весов. Таким образом повышение точности в сравнении с другими методами варьируется от 2, 91% до 6,635%.
Ключевые слова: расширение наборов данных, рандомная аугментация, автоматическая аугментация, преобразования изображений, глубокое обучение с подкреплением, нейросетевой классификатор, распознавание
1.2.2 - Математическое моделирование, численные методы и комплексы программ
.